Taideniitty – a place for art, people, and encounters
Taideniitty is built on the collaboration of two complementary actors, creating a unique whole: a space and its content, everyday life and creativity.
Taideniitty Collective Association (Taideniitty-kollektiivi ry) is a non-profit organization that brings the house to life. It organizes events, exhibitions, and an artist residency program that invite people to gather around art. All events are free of charge and open to everyone – both locals of Varkaus and visitors.
At Taideniitty, everyone is welcome as they are. Our work is grounded in equality and inclusion: all who visit and work here are treated as equals. We actively strive to develop our activities, services, and environment to reflect and embrace human diversity, creating space for different voices and experiences. Taideniitty has zero tolerance for racism in any form.
Taideniitty Real Estate Company (Keskinäinen kiinteistöosakeyhtiö Taideniitty) takes care of the physical home of Taideniitty, located at Kissakoskenkatu 6 in Varkaus. The building is sustained through accommodation services, the income of which covers maintenance and operational costs.
Together, these two actors make Taideniitty possible: a place where space gives room for art – and people give it meaning.

Experiences and encounters in the artists' house

Established in 2022, Taiteilijatalo Taideniitty (Artist House Taideniitty) is located in an idyllic wooden house district in Old Varkaus and serves as an experiential meeting place for artists and visitors. The over 100-year-old "Niittylä II," a former workers' house, has been transformed into a small artist house and cultural center. We organize art exhibitions, courses, and cultural events.
We also have charming and unique accommodation facilities: the Aurinko, Niitty, Maa, PikkuTaika, and Tuuli residences, as well as the Taika residence, which is open from autumn to spring. Guests have access to a courtyard sauna with gentle heat.
For experienced adventure travelers, the place offers authentic small-town charm.
The Fifty-Fifty waffle café operates at Taideniitty events. It is only open in the summer and offers its famous waffles. You can enjoy your freshly baked treats in the beautifully decorated café or in the cozy courtyard garden. Fifty-Fifty closes for the winter on August 8, 2025. In the summer, children can enjoy the Old Varkaus stick horse stable, obstacle course, and various yard games.
The 750 m2 building houses the Galleria Taideniitty art gallery with its changing exhibitions, three artist studios, artist homes, artist residences, and a shared studio with equipment such as a print press and painting easels.

The Taideniitty building, Niittylä II (built in 1916), is part of the significant Old Varkaus area and is a protected site.
